Birmingham Central Backpackers
From 13$
The hostel is 1.4 km from Chancellor's Lake and just 1.1 km from Thinktank Birmingham Science Museum. There is the unique Coffin Works Museum 20 minutes' stroll from the Birmingham property.
Birmingham Central Backpackers hostel offers proximity to the Bullring shopping centre, located around 700 metres away.
Offering amenities such as towels, the shared bathrooms have a separate toilet and a shower.
This hostel is situated 15 km to Birmingham airport and is also within 25 minutes' walk of Five Ways train station.

Malacuna Birmingham
From 57$
This modern hostel is located in the Jewellery district, in proximity to the Birmingham Cathedral. The Birmingham hostel is only 11 minutes' walk from the nine Museum of the Jewellery Quarter.
Bullring & Grand Central Mall is within a few blocks of the property.
Some rooms at this Birmingham hostel include a private bathroom with a separate toilet and a sink, and also feature wardrobes and a writing desk.
Birmingham airport is 20 km away, while Five Ways train stop is within a 3-km distance of Malacuna Birmingham hostel.
